.blue-link { color: $primary-blue; font-family: $font-family-headings; font-size: 1.1em; font-weight: $font-weight-bold; } .blue-link:hover { color: $primary-red; text-decoration: none; } .schedule-link { margin-left: -20px; } // News rollup Styles // ========================================= .news__link { text-decoration: none !important; // IMPORTANT NEEDED TO PREVENT UNDERLINE ON LINK HOVER } // Change the news heading's color to blue when hovering any part of the news item .news__cell-left:hover .news__heading, //this selector isn't functioning properly on hover .news__cell-right:hover .news__heading, .news__cell-left:focus .news__heading, //this selector isn't functioning properly on hover .news__cell-right:focus .news__heading { // Change the news headings color to blue when hovering any part of the news item color: $primary-blue; } // link__offset class used to offset anchor jump-links via CSS only method // Links need offseting to compensate for fixed nav menu // =========================================================================================== .link__offset::before { // mobile devices get slightly different offset w/ different sized fixed header content: " "; display: block; height: 371px; // defining a height increases the size margin-top: -371px; // negative margin offsets hight to pull it back down pointer-events: none; visibility: hidden; } @media screen and (min-width: 768px) { .link__offset::before { height: 271px; margin-top: -271px; } } .links__kcc-logo { display: inline; float: left; width: 120px; height:80px; } .link__more-padding { margin-left: 20px; margin-right: 20px; } .links__local-nav__newsroom-heading-link { text-decoration: none; &:hover { text-decoration: none; } } .navbar-light .navbar-nav .links__local-nav__nav-link--color { // Ugly (chain of) selectors needed to overide bootstrap's "nav-link" color: // Overide bootstrap 4's "nav-link" color: color: $primary-blue; } .navbar-light .navbar-nav .active>.nav-link { color: $primary-red; } .navbar-light .navbar-nav .nav-link:focus, .navbar-light .navbar-nav .nav-link:hover { color: $primary-red; } .links__darker-link { color: $darker-link; } a.links__phone--span { color: $white; text-decoration: none; } .links__no-underline { text-decoration: none; &:hover { text-decoration: none; } }